For medical implants and instruments, the material must strictly adhere to ASTM F136 (Standard Specification for Wrought Titanium-6Aluminum-4Vanadium ELI) or ISO 5832-3. The ELI (Extra Low Interstitial) grade is mandatory because it offers higher ductility and better fracture toughness than the industrial grade. Ensure the supplier provides a Mill Test Certificate (MTC) that includes chemical composition and mechanical property analysis.
The supplier must demonstrate compliance with ISO 10993 (Biological evaluation of medical devices). This ensures the material is non-toxic and non-immunogenic. Additionally, verify that the production facility holds an ISO 13485 certification, which is the specific quality management system for medical device manufacturing, ensuring traceability from raw sponge to finished bar.
Medical titanium bars typically require a h8, h9, or h10 tolerance for precision machining. For surface finish, specify a Ra value of <0.8μm to minimize post-processing. If the bars are intended for bone screws or spinal rods, ensure they are ultrasonically tested (AMS 2631 Class A1) to detect any internal cracks or voids that could lead to fatigue failure in the human body.
Focus on Tensile Strength (min 860 MPa), Yield Strength (min 795 MPa), and Elongation (min 10%). For medical applications, the microstructure is equally important; look for a fine, uniform equiaxed alpha+beta structure (Grade A1-A3), as coarse grain structures can compromise the fatigue life of the implant.
This is a common risk in cross-border trade. Request a pre-shipment third-party inspection (TPI) by agencies like SGS or TÜV. They can perform PMI (Positive Material Identification) testing and verify the heat number against the MTC. Never rely solely on digital documents; insist on physical samples for lab testing before releasing the final 70% payment.

Titanium bars are heavy and high-value. Use wooden crate packaging with moisture-proof lining to prevent surface oxidation or physical denting during sea freight. Ensure the HS Code (typically 8108.90) is correctly declared to avoid customs delays. For urgent medical production, Air Freight (DAP/DDP) is recommended to maintain lean inventory, despite higher costs.
